This week, Symfony 5.3.0 version was released, followed by a 5.3.1 patch release to fix the first reported issues. Meanwhile, Symfony 4.4.25 and 5.2.10 maintenance versions were published.

The Laravel team released v8.45.0 with custom Blade echo handlers, model broadcasting, download assertions, and the latest changes in the 8.x branch.

The PHP development team announces the immediate availability of PHP 8.0.7. This is a bug fix release.

All PHP 8.0 users are encouraged to upgrade to this version.

The PHP development team announces the immediate availability of PHP 7.4.20. This is a bug fix release.

All PHP 7.4 users are encouraged to upgrade to this version.
